Situated in Denpasar

Pasar Badung

Pasar Badung

12 minutes by car

The oldest and largest traditional market in Bali offers a vivid cross-section of local produce, spices, textiles, and ceremonial goods within a functioning community setting.

Bali Museum

Bali Museum

10 minutes by car

Four pavilions housing artifacts from Bali's pre-colonial and colonial periods, set within a compound that itself reflects the architecture of traditional Balinese royal courts.

Sanur Beachfront

Sanur Beachfront

20 minutes by car

A long reef-sheltered coastline with calm, clear water and a promenade lined with independent cafes and craft stalls — considerably quieter in character than Bali's southern beach corridors.

Pura Maospahit

Pura Maospahit

8 minutes by car

One of Denpasar's oldest Hindu temples, its red-brick gateway and sculpted reliefs date to the Majapahit period and sit within a working ceremonial precinct used by the local community.
